위 그림이 다인듯. embedding layer라고 표시된 부분이 latent vector. random하게 초기값을 주어도 되지만, 기본적인 FM 한번 돌린 후에 거기서 나온 latent vector쓰면 결과가 더 좋다고 한다. &lt;br /&gt;
&lt;br /&gt;
B-interaction layer는 의외로 간단한데, &lt;br /&gt;
$$ f_{BI}(\mathscr{V}_x) = \sum_{i=1}^n \sum_{j=i+1}^n x_i \mathbf{v}_i  ⊙ x_j \mathbf{v}_j , $$&lt;br /&gt;
\(⊙\)는 element-wise product of two vectors. 그냥 내적. 별다른 tweaking 없이 모조리 다 합한다. Latent vector앞에 계수가 붙은것에 주의. Embedding에 애초 input feature vector에 있던 scalar값을 곱함. &lt;br /&gt;
&lt;br /&gt;
위 식은 다음과 같이 되어 계산이 용이하다 한다.&lt;br /&gt;
$$  f_{BI}(\mathscr{V}_x) = \frac12\left[ (\sum_{i=1}^n x_i \mathbf{v}_i )^2 - \sum_{i=1}^n(x_i\mathbf{v}_i)^2 \right] $$&lt;br /&gt;
